Mehboob gets Rs. 6050 at end of two years when he invests certain sum of money at compound interest of 10% per annum. Calculate principal invested. 
1. Rs. 5000
2. Rs. 4400
3. Rs. 5700
4. Rs. 4000

Correct Answer - Option 1 : Rs. 5000

Given:

A = Rs. 6050

N = 2

R = 10 %

Formula used:

A = P × (1 + (R / 100))N

Where, P = Principal amount, R = Rate of interest, N = Number of years

Calculation:

6050 = P × (1 + (10/100))2

⇒ 6050 = P × 112 / 102

⇒ 6050 = 121 × P/100

⇒ P = 6050 × (100/ 121)

⇒ P = Rs. 5000

∴ Amount invested is Rs. 5000
